A study was conducted to determine the effects of dietary icosapentaenoic acid (IPA) on plasma lipid metabolism. Twelve women (mean age of 22.3 years) participated. After one week on a control diet without IPA, an experimental diet enriched with sardine (IPA daily intake: 3.9g) was given for another 2 weeks with (IPA group) or without (Fish group) additional IPA capsules containing 1.8g/day. The following results were obtained.1) The serum IPA concentration increased from 17.5±4.2 (SE) to 195.0±2.4μg/ml in the Fish group and to 277±14.3μg/ml in the IPA group.2) Serum triglyceride levels tended to decrease and apolipoprotein C II concentrations significantly decreased in both groups.3) The triglyceride content of the very-low-density lipoprotein (VLDL) fraction decreased in both groups, and the decrease was larger in the IPA group.4) The cholesterol content of the low-density lipoprotein (LDL) fraction slightly reduced in both groups. Additional IPA supplementation significantly decreased the serum concentrations of total cholesterol and apolipoprotein B, associated with a decrease in the apolipoprotein content of the LDL fraction.These results suggest that dietary IPA supplementation decrease VLDL synthesis at a daily intake of 3.9g, produces a concomitant decrease in LDL synthesis at a higher intake amounting to 5.7g/day, and that the supplementation may be favorable for preventing vascular atheroscierotic changes.
